What you'll do:

Join a fast‑paced team within Viasat’s Government Connectivity, Data and Enterprise group as a Senior Project Engineer! In this role, you will:

  • Lead the technical execution of an advanced space network and enterprise program from early development through deployment.
  • Translate mission needs and high‑level requirements into actionable engineering plans, ensuring alignment across networks, enterprise systems, operations, software, and integration teams.
  • Coordinate system‑level design activities, guiding program execution development, interface definition, and integration activities across multiple domains for advanced enterprise solutions networking.
  • Drive cross‑functional collaboration, ensuring consistent technical baselines, verification approaches, and integration readiness across engineering disciplines.
  • Support proposals, planning, milestone preparation, and technical communication with internal stakeholders and government customers.
The day-to-day:

You’ll be at the center of engineering integration and program execution.
Your responsibilities will include:

  • Managing technical scope, schedule, and risks to ensure delivery of mission‑aligned system capabilities.
  • Guiding networking, software, operations, and integration and test teams through implementation and integration phases.
  • Leading system bring‑up, troubleshooting issues during network/software integration, and ensuring traceability back to requirements.
  • Coordinating with requirements, analysis, and modeling teams to maintain alignment throughout the lifecycle.
  • Preparing and delivering technical briefs, design reviews, and engineering documentation.
What you'll need:
  •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Systems Engineering, or related technical field.
  • 10+ years of experience in system-level engineering, integration, or technical project leadership for complex communications, enterprise, or networking systems.
  • Strong understanding of systems engineering fundamentals: requirements flow‑down, trade studies, verification/validation, and system architecture.
  • Ability to collaborate across diverse engineering domains and drive alignment in dynamic environments.
  • Strong communication and organizational skills, including experience preparing briefings or leading technical discussions.
  • US Citzsenship required
  • Must be able to obtain a United States Secret Clearance

  • Able to travel up to 25%.
What will help you on the job:
  • Experience integrating advanced networks, software systems, interfaces, and security architectures.
  • Background with modeling/simulation tools and system-level workflows.
  • Experience working with geographically distributed teams and coordinating multi‑discipline engineering activities.
  • Exposure to secure communication networks, security, data platforms, and, satellite/space system architectures.
